Gregor Gillespie bio
Personal background
Gregor "The Gift" Gillespie is an American lightweight competing in the UFC, an elite wrestler-turned-finisher who has compiled a 14-1 record built on suffocating top control. Born in 1987 and raised in Webster, New York, Gillespie was a two-time New York state high-school wrestling champion before becoming one of the most decorated collegiate wrestlers of his generation at Edinboro University, where he was a four-time NCAA Division I All-American and the 2007 national champion at 149 pounds. He has spoken openly about battling addiction in the years after college, going to rehab in 2010 before redirecting that same intensity into mixed martial arts. Now fighting out of the Bellmore Kickboxing Academy on Long Island, the 5'9" lightweight pairs his world-class wrestling base with a constantly improving submission and ground-and-pound game.
Path to the UFC
Gillespie turned professional in 2014 and tore through the Northeast regional scene, fighting almost exclusively for Ring of Combat. He stopped Kenny Gaudreau in his debut and stacked up finishes – including an arm-triangle choke of the experienced George Sheppard in 2015 – before a 2016 first-round knockout of unbeaten Chepe Mariscal at Ring of Combat 54 and a decision over Sidney Outlaw that summer. Undefeated and dominant on the regional circuit, he earned his UFC call-up in 2016.
UFC run
Gillespie debuted in September 2016 with a decision win over Glaico França and quickly established himself as one of the lightweight division's most feared prospects. At UFC 210 in April 2017 he overwhelmed Andrew Holbrook with first-round punches, then submitted Jason Gonzalez with a second-round arm-triangle choke that September. The momentum carried into 2018, when he stopped Jordan Rinaldi with first-round ground-and-pound and then choked out previously one-loss Vinc Pichel with another arm-triangle in June. A January 2019 ground-and-pound stoppage of Yancy Medeiros ran his record to a perfect 13-0 and pushed him into the rankings. The only blemish came at UFC 244 in November 2019, when Kevin Lee caught him with an overhand right into a head kick for a stunning first-round knockout. Gillespie returned in May 2021 and reasserted his game with a second-round ground-and-pound TKO of the dangerous Diego Ferreira.
Fighting style
Gillespie is one of the purest grappling forces in the lightweight division, a relentless wrestler who chains takedowns into smothering top control and a high-percentage finishing game. His 86% finish rate reflects exactly how he wins: seven knockouts, five submissions and only two decisions across 14 victories, with the arm-triangle choke a recurring weapon once he establishes position. His ground-and-pound is heavy and accurate, and few opponents have solved his entries on the mat. The one demonstrated vulnerability is on the feet, where the knockout loss to Lee showed that prolonged striking exchanges carry risk – making his ability to close distance and wrestle the cornerstone of everything he does.
Career highlights
- NCAA Division I national champion — a four-time All-American and 2007 NCAA champion at Edinboro, giving him one of the strongest wrestling pedigrees in the UFC lightweight division.
- 13-0 start to his career — finishes of Vinc Pichel, Jordan Rinaldi and others carried him to a perfect record and a spot in the rankings.
- Comeback over Diego Ferreira — a 2021 second-round TKO of Diego Ferreira proved his dominant grappling remained intact after his lone defeat.
